ASTM C578 requires XPS insulation allow no more than 0.3 percent water absorption (by volume), whereas EPS must allow no more than two to four percent water absorption (by volume), depending on the material typethis is six to 13 times more than XPS. Drying time (or cure time) refers to how long it takes for the glue to completely bond and reach its full strength.
